Fitness & Nutrition FAQs

Do I need fitness and nutrition support if I am already taking a GLP-1?

Yes, it can be extremely helpful. GLP-1 medications may reduce appetite and support weight loss, but nutrition and exercise help protect muscle, improve strength, support metabolism, and build habits that last.

Without enough protein, strength training, and structure, some patients may lose muscle along with fat. Our goal is to help you lose weight in a healthier, more sustainable way.

How does nutrition support help with hormone therapy?

Hormone therapy can help address certain internal imbalances, but your daily nutrition still plays a major role in energy, body composition, blood sugar, inflammation, and overall wellness.

A personalized nutrition plan can help support the work you are already doing through hormone optimization.

Can this help me maintain weight loss after GLP-1s?

Yes. One of the biggest benefits of fitness and nutrition support is learning how to maintain your progress.

Medication can be one tool, but long-term success depends on habits, muscle, nutrition, activity, and accountability.
